Output d123cc3f5e30c93f1881efd7fd28990dd6775e69d878630e9486d94fb9a0437a:4

value
1857746
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ba4ce96cf831a82dffe455628b64a0107b725507 OP_EQUALVERIFY OP_CHECKSIG
address
1Hz4pcE3nYrdnyJHpYxsPH1p2bGJkh2fvS
transaction
d123cc3f5e30c93f1881efd7fd28990dd6775e69d878630e9486d94fb9a0437a
spent
true